Scam warnings - Ethiopia

Scams targeting Ethiopian traders looking for the lowest AUD/NZD spread on MT5 often involve unregulated brokers promising spreads below 0.1 pips or unrealistic leverage beyond 1:500. Common scams include fake FCA or ASIC registration numbers, pressure to deposit via untraceable methods, and promises of guaranteed profits. In Ethiopia, local fraudsters also impersonate known brokers like Pepperstone or Exness, asking for USDT TRC20 deposits to personal wallets. To verify a broker, always check the regulator's official website (FCA register or ASIC connect) and avoid brokers that refuse to provide a license number. Legitimate brokers like Pepperstone, IC Markets, and XM Group have transparent websites and offer demo accounts. Never deposit to a broker that requires payment to an individual's cryptocurrency address. Use only regulated brokers and report suspicious entities to Ethiopian financial authorities.
